8292530 EuroJEM: the development of european harmonized job exposure matrices (JEMs)

Objective EuroJEM aims to provide comprehensive, state-of-the-art occupational exposure assessment data to support population-based studies across Europe.Material and Methods A systematic search was conducted to identify national Job-Exposure Matrices (JEMs) and relevant source data suitable for developing a unified European exposure framework. Three expert panels were established to lead harmonization efforts in chemical and particulate exposures, physical exposures, and psychosocial and ergonomic conditions. Where national JEMs were limited or absent, new matrices were developed. All partners contributed to aligning exposure assignments and occupational coding systems. EuroJEM 1.0 is coded using the European version of the International Standard Classification of Occupations, 1988 edition (ISCO-88(COM)) to ensure compatibility with cohort data.Results The result is a multidimensional JEM covering a broad range of occupational exposures, including:Chemicals and particlesHeat stressNoisePhysical workloadPrecarious employmentPsychosocial working conditionsSolar UV radiationAirborne infectious agentsA dedicated website (http://ki.se/en/imm/eurojem) provides access to EuroJEM’s content, usage guidelines, and tools for researchers and policymakers. The infrastructure is designed to evolve, with ongoing updates and new matrices added as new data and exposure risks emerge.Conclusion EuroJEM 1.0 represents a major step forward in harmonizing occupational exposure data across Europe. Its integration of multiple exposure domains and use of standardized coding systems offers a valuable resource for occupational health research and policy. However, as current data are largely derived from Nordic and Western European sources, caution is advised when applying the matrix to Eastern European contexts. Continued development will enhance EuroJEM’s scope, ensuring its relevance and reliability across the continent.
